J&K's Rajouri: Army opens fire after suspicious movement near LoC; massive search operation under way

IndiaTimes Tuesday, 24 June 2025
Army troops initiated firing upon detecting suspicious activity near the Line of Control in Rajouri, triggering extensive search operations across multiple locations in Poonch, Samba, and Kathua districts. Security forces, including the special operations group and CRPF, conducted searches in over a dozen areas, while police assisted paramilitary forces in villages near the international border.
